    Hey guys, I just flicked the switch on http://hnrecap.com and thought I would make a tiny announcement! The site was created for a simple reason: There is a big rotation of articles on the front page of Hacker News every day, and unless you are on here 24/7, you are bound to miss some great content and discussions. I was tired of this and the rss feed doesn't cut it for me since it doesn't preserve ranking information over time. On HN Recap, rankings are somewhat preserved: Every 2 minutes, I request the HN front page, update articles and attribute points in the following simple fashion: #1…

    http://www.hnshowcase.com Moses (nnythm) and I browse Hacker News daily. Show HN posts are some of our favorite parts of HN. We wanted to create a way to browse Show HN articles, even those that might not quite make it to the front page. We created http://www.hnshowcase.com last weekend to make discovering projects posted on HN easier. It searches all "Show HN" posts and generates a thumbnail view for each of them. You can sort by submission date, points, and number of comments, and navigate with left/right or j/k keys. We used the following technologies: HN Search API, Pyramid web…

    The concept was to rethink the way we browsed Craigslist and shopped online. The main section, the "homepage" is a tree map of recent craigslist posting sorted by popularity using a slightly modified version of Hacker News' ranking algorithm. The newest page is a masonry view of the realtime stream of the craiglist posts as they are added to the system (much like Hacker News' newest page.) The top page is the masonry view version of the homepage. The game page is a FaceMash-like game for the posts, which influences the overall scores and popularity of items.

    HN has been a destination on the Web for me recently, but I've had trouble really _getting into_ it. I realized that was because there wasn't an intuitive way for me to browse through articles, comments and authors. I started working on a GreaseMonkey script for myself and, as I got into it, decided I would share it with others who may be interested. SuperHN keeps everything on one page and adds keyboard navigation. 'W' and 'S' browse through articles, 'A' and 'D' cycles through an article, its comments and poster. It also makes the front page a bit more readable. You can get Super Hacker…
